OMEGA Seamaster DIVER 300M for Vancouver 2010 WINTER OLYMPICS

The Omega Seamaster Diver Limited Edition is being produced in the 41mm and 36mm versions, each in a release of 2,010 numbered pieces and featuring the Omega Co-Axial caliber 2500.

The watches feature white lacquered dials and red-anodized aluminum bezel rings. These contrasting colors recall the Canadian flag with its red maple leaf against a stark white background. The white dials are also reminiscent of the snow and ice which will play such an important role in the Vancouver 2010 Winter Olympic Games.



The watches' connection to the Games in Vancouver is further reinforced by the colored Olympic rings on the counterweight of the red-tipped, rhodium-plated chronograph seconds hand. Their hands and indexes are coated with white SuperLumiNova which at night or in limited light conditions casts a soft blue reflection.

This Limited Edition is equipped with professional diving features such as a unidirectional rotating bezel, a helium-escape valve and it is water resistant to a depth of 300 meters. The case-back is embossed with the Vancouver 2010 Winter Olympic Games logo which features 'Ilanaak', the symbol of the Games. The case-back is engraved with the Limited Edition number (0000/2010).



Omega will be serving as Official Olympic Timekeeper for the 24th time at the 2010 Winter Olympic Games in Vancouver and will be carrying on a legacy dating back to the 1932 Los Angeles Olympic Games.
